Bridespotting, Nagoya-style

While we were in Japan for R’s lecture, our hosts arranged a cultural excursion for us to see the Tokugawa Art Museum and at Tokugawaen Garden in Nagoya with an English-speaking guide. In the garden, with non-verbal permission from the hired gun, I made the first of four bridespotting scores for the trip. Who knew tatami mats came in that pink color?
